Unit price perOne of our favourite times for foraging is elderflower season. First appearing in early spring - the window of opportunity to pick them is very narrow. When 'go time' arrives, the whole brewery heads out and goes flower picking. We've made this seasonal release every year since 2018. It combines the delicately sweet floral aroma of these tiny flowers with the fresh tang of seasonal cucumbers. An early tickling tartness rises before finishing quickly, this beer is very clean, very dry and very refreshing.
ABV: 4.5%

Unit price perIn the right hands, a good lager is the workhorse of any lineup. And Jason's brewed a goodie for our core range. Deceptive in its simplicity, Local Lager is a beer that quenches, refreshes & humbly stands guard while the moment shines. It doesn't thumb its nose at anything on the table or off the grill. Easy-going yet engaging, it's an egalitarian brew that's sure-to-please. Cold fermented & lagered - like a good lager should be - NZ Pilsner malt stands up to a light hopping with local Wai-iti & Motueka for a hint of peach up front, light cracker maltiness in the body to balanced bitterness & a thread of stone fruit on the finish. If you're looking for an all-rounder with 'goldilocks' ABV & approachability, look no further.
ABV: 4.5%
